What are 3 types of work that ATP is involved in?
ATP-Driven Work In a cell, this work takes three main forms — chemical work, mechanical work, and transport work. Glutamine synthesis is an example of how ATP hydrolysis is used to perform chemical work by driving unfavorable chemical processes that would not occur spontaneously.

What cellular process requires ATP?
ATP is consumed for energy in processes including ion transport, muscle contraction, nerve impulse propagation, substrate phosphorylation, and chemical synthesis. These processes, as well as others, create a high demand for ATP.

Which process requires energy provided by ATP?
Active transport
During active transport, substances move against the concentration gradient, from an area of low concentration to an area of high concentration. This process is “active” because it requires the use of energy (usually in the form of ATP). It is the opposite of passive transport.

How is energy released from ATP?
The energy released by ATP is released when a phosphate group is removed from the molecule. ATP has three different phosphate groups, but the bond holding the third phosphate group is unstable and is very easily broken. When phosphate is removed, energy is released and ATP becomes ADP.
